Valentin Rasputin
Summary
Valentin Rasputin is a human[1]. He was born in Ust'-Uda[2]. He was born on +1937-03-15T00:00:00Z[3]. He died in Moscow[4]. He died on +2015-03-14T00:00:00Z[5]. He worked as a writer[6], journalist[7], opinion journalist[8], public figure[9], and politician[10].
